Abstract

An example method for a radiation therapy system that includes a movable couch to perform radiation therapy has been disclosed. One method includes based on the X-ray images of an anatomical region of the patient that includes a target volume, reconstructing a digital volume of the anatomical region and based on a user input indicating a location of a patient origin in the digital volume, determining one or more shift values for repositioning the patient origin at an isocenter of the radiation therapy system with respect to a coordinate system. The method also includes obtaining a treatment plan that is based on the location of the patient origin and is associated with the target volume, based on the treatment plan, repositioning the movable couch so that the patient origin is disposed at the isocenter, and while the patient origin is disposed at the isocenter, directing a treatment beam to the patient origin in accordance with the treatment plan associated with the target volume.
